It is important to again indicate who we, as Fellows in the International College of Surgeons (ICS), are and our identity. We are a global legal federation of locally incorporated surgical organizations in countries around the world. The International College of Surgeons has Fellow members in over 100 countries. The ICS is apolitical with a long inclusive history dating to 1935, 87 years of being open to all nationalities, races, and creeds. The International College of Surgeons is in official relations with the World Health Organization (WHO) as a Non-State Actor (NSA).

International Surgery is the Official Journal of the International College of Surgeons. International Surgery has been published since 1938 and has an important position in the global scientific and medical publishing field.
